Marcus Nightcloud's past is a clouded one at best, as he rarely, if ever, discusses his private life. All that is know is that he was born on Tattooine, and lost his parents to Tuskan Raiders at an early age. Marcus managed to avoid being killed himself, impressing the Tuskan chieftan by daring to challenge him in battle, successfully wounding him. The tribe took him to raise as one of their own, adopting him as part of the chief's own family. He proved his mettle as a warrior, and lived among the tribe until he reached his mid teens. A rogue Imperial squadron attacked and killed Marcus' tribe while he was away hunting, and he spent the next few years tracking down his adopted family's killers. Once he found those responsible, he slew them all without remorse or mercy. His next few years were spend living as a fugitive from the Imperials in the desert wastes, surviving by any means he could manage. Eventually, he made his way to Mos Eisley, where, despite his savage appearance, his intelligence was recognized, and he was recruited into the Rebel Alliance by his future CO and best friend Foreseensith.

Marcus had a bit of difficulty adjusting to life in the Rebel Academy due to his lack of contact with civilization and limited knowledge of Galactic Basic. However, when it came time for flight training, Marcus showed a natural talent for fighter ship piloting and combat, being able to outfly and outfight his instructors. Forseensith saw to Marcus' education and training, and, once it was completed, drafted him into Starfighter Command. Marcus spent many years in SFC, successfully running several missions for the Rebel Alliance and Rebel Intelligence, working his way to the rank of Grand Marshal, second in command of SFC, as well as taking on a teaching position at the Rebel Academy. He eventually grew weary of the political infighting, and resigned in disgust after the controversy regarding Cyrus Cloudwalker's impeachment.

Marcus spent the next few years around the Core, taking on freelance jobs here and there, until the need for a steady income led him to Tytus Transportation, and spent approximately a year working for them before the company dissolved. He went back to freelancing for many years, but as the cost of living in the galaxy kept increasing, the need for an income brought him to join the Black Curs. He worked with them for nearly a year, running logistics and city building, before being recruited into Galentro Heavy Works, and, by extension, the Galactic Alliance. Marcus' hard work and talent was recognized by Alex Masha, the leader of GHW, and was given leadership of The Pentastar Alliance when the previous leader went missing. Although the previous leader has returned, his leadership ability and work ethic has allowed him to retain his position of faction leader, as well as a position on the Krath Dynasty's Moff Council.

Personality

Despite his savage upbringing, he is soft spoken, as well as kind hearted almost to a fault. When the need arises, however, he can be as cold as space. He has a bit of penchant for crude humor, and is not above poking fun at those that consider themselves to be "superior". He is very independent and prefers to work outside a formal chain of command, instead relying on his years of experience as a pilot to guide him.
